The KMCS Scrap Bag is a 250-gram pack of camo netting offcuts in various Kicking Mustang patterns, aimed at anyone building or customising airsoft gear. The material is the same used in KMCS ghillie suit production: a lightweight, durable, breathable mesh that works well for wrapping replicas, covering optics and accessories, or as a base for building custom camouflage elements.

Working with offcuts gives you complete freedom to cut any shape you need, but does require some hands-on skill: pieces vary in size and proportion, which is an advantage when covering irregular surfaces but may take more time to assemble than pre-cut panels. Having multiple patterns in the same pack lets you mix designs to break up the outline of your gear further — useful in mixed vegetation or changing light conditions.

The Green colourway suits woodland environments and dense summer vegetation, where cool tones and open mesh structure blend into the surroundings without adding weight or restricting equipment mobility.
